Does indoor tanning lotion expire?
By Forinfos - 01/04/2025 - 0 comments
Indoor tanning lotion does expire, and most brands have an expiration date printed on them. The lotion should be used within 1 year of purchase if no date is available.
Tanning lotion for indoors or outdoors can lose its effectiveness if it is not used by its expiration date. Using expired lotion can cause a poorly colored tan.
Sunscreens also have an expiration date, typically printed on the bottom of the bottle. If no date is visible, then the general rule is to use the sunscreen within 3 years of the date of purchase. Using the sunscreen after this time may reduce the amount of protection it offers.
